"Occupy Milk Street"
Neil Wallin, restaurant o- 12/02/11

A PUBLIC SERVICE ANNOUNCEMENT TO THE KOSHER COMMUNITY:

I met w/ owner Mark Epstein yesterday and am deeply moved by his plight. While retaining his top-class demeanor, he has been financially wounded by the Occupy Wall Street movement.

The injurious act of the NYPD placing barricades at the point where the Wall Street pedestrian mall would get it's foot traffic has isolated his fabulous eatery with it's unique Dairy, Meat and Vegetarian menu under strict OU supervision. The Police are rigid in their "siege" mentality and informed Mark yesterday that they refuse to open access to the public space, even in light of the reduced protesters and activities.

I feel it is incumbent on every New Yorker, certainly members of the Jewish community, to visit Milk Street Cafe and voice their support to Mark, his lovely wife and incredibly upbeat staff as they face their daily challenge of survival.

They are open for Breakfast and Lunch daily (they had been open for Dinner but this same situation forced them to eliminate that meal service). There are many subways, metered parking and parking lots nearby and the area is a safe and pleasant neighborhood to stroll through. You can get to "Milk Street" utilizing any streets except Broadway.

In the merit of their respective efforts, patrons will be the beneficiaries of a delicious meal and unbridled pride. As a Restaurateur in New York for twenty-five years I think I can vouch. for this being a worthwhile act of random kindness with no downside.

I trust Mark, whose successful flagship location in Boston enjoys the years of success we pray he will experience in our city, will always remember that New Yorkers, famous for their spirit, did not let him down in his time of need.

4th Annual Kosherfest Culinary Competition 2011
Elan Kornblum, Publisher- 11/19/11

4th Annual Kosherfest Culinary Competition 2011











4th Annual Kosherfest Culinary Competition 2011
4th Annual Kosherfest Culinary Competition 2011

Wednesday, November 9, 2011


Watch the video above as top respected kosher industry chefs competed LIVE on the Kosherfest stage for glory and bragging rights in this "heated," fun competition. For the first time ever at Kosherfest, you were able to see chefs prepare their entries in an "Iron Chef" style challenge. Three competitors were presented with a mystery ingredient (Boneless Duck Breast) and had 45 minutes in which to cook, plate, and present one outstanding course to a panel of judges. The winner took home a $1000 cash prize courtesy of Jack's Gourmet. The stakes were high! 

Competing Chefs:


Chef Seth Warshaw, ETC Steakhouse, Teaneck, NJ (far left in video)

Chef Moshe Wendel, Pardes Restaurant, Brooklyn, NY (middle in video)

Chef Craig Solomon, Ariel's of Englewood, Englewood, NJ (far right in video)

Competition Judges:


Chaim Szmidt, Photographer; Internet & Radio Food Blogger

Jack Silberstein, Director of Culinary & Business Operations, Jack's Gourmet

Chef Philippe Kaemmerle, Lead Pastry Chef, The Center for Kosher Culinary Arts

Produced in partnership with: Center for Kosher Culinary Arts. In sponsorship with: Jack's Gourmet & Great Kosher Restaurants Magazine


 

AND THE WINNER IS...CHEF SETH WARSHAW FROM ETC. STEAKHOUSE.

CONGRATULATIONS TO SETH, MOSHE AND CRAIG ON AN OUTSTANDING JOB.

Park City, Utah Opening:

Kosher on the Slopes


Bistro at Canyons- Kosher on the Slopes: This snow-resort kosher restaurant is the first of its kind in the U.S. serving up modern American kosher cuisine throughout the ski and snowboard season. To-Go Breakfast & Lunch meals are offered and full waiter service Dinner and Shabbat meals are served. Under the Kashruth Council of Canada. Click here for menu and more info.
